Cleaning Products and Equipment

Ensuring Proper Tools and Materials

Before diving into particular cleaning chores, it's vital to confirm that your custodial team has the availability of the suitable cleaning supplies and tools. Here's what you should contemplate:

  • Cleaning Agents: Confirm that you have a adequate supply of sanitizers, detergents, glass cleaners, and additional sanitizing solutions suitable for various surfaces.
  • Sanitation Tools: Confirm that your janitors have mops, sweepers, hoovers, and microfiber cloths in good condition. Investing in premium equipment can significantly enhance cleaning effectiveness.
  • Protective Gear (PPE): Cleaning personnel should have the provision of protective gear, including gloves, masks, and eye protection, to ensure their security when working with chemicals and cleaning.
  • Trash Disposal: Adequate waste receptacles, recyclables containers, and trash bags should be readily accessible. Additionally, ensure proper waste segregation and removal procedures are followed.
  • Maintenance Tools: Check that tools for equipment maintenance, such as wrenches and oils, are accessible for speedy fixes when needed.

By assuring that your janitorial team is properly equipped, you set the stage for successful cleaning operations.

Daily Cleaning Tasks

Maintaining Everyday Hygiene Standards

Daily basis cleaning duties form the core of a clean and secure workspace. These duties are typically performed on a daily basis to address immediate hygiene concerns. They include:

  • Trash Removal: Clear all waste containers and replace liners as needed. Make sure that recycling bins are also emptied and sanitized regularly.
  • Surface Sanitization: Wipe down frequently-touched surfaces like doorknobs, light switches, and countertops with sanitizing solutions. Pay special attention to high-traffic areas.
  • Bathroom Sanitation: Clean and disinfect restroom fixtures, including toilets, sinks, and faucets. Restock toilet paper, hand soap, and paper towels.
  • Floor Maintenance: Vacuum carpets, sweep and mop hard floors, and spot clean any spills or stains as they occur.
  • Breakroom Cleanup: Make sure that the breakroom is clean, including cleaning the microwave, refrigerator, and countertops. Empty and clean coffee makers and dispose of any expired food.
  • Dust Control: Dust surfaces, including desks, shelves, and electronics. Dust can accumulate quickly and affect indoor air quality.

Daily cleaning duties help maintain a clean and welcoming atmosphere for employees and visitors. They also contribute to preventing the spread of germs and illnesses.

Weekly Cleaning Tasks

Thorough Cleaning for a Fresh Environment

While everyday cleaning duties focus on immediate needs, weekly cleaning duties delve deeper to maintain a consistently clean and inviting workspace. These chores typically include:

  • Floor Vacuuming and Mopping: Vacuum all carpets and mop hard floors throughout the office space. Move furniture to reach hidden areas.
  • Window Washing: Clean interior windows, mirrors, and glass surfaces to remove fingerprints and smudges.
  • Dust Removal: Dust all surfaces, paying attention to light fixtures, vents, and ceiling fans.
  • Kitchen and Breakroom: Thoroughly clean and sanitize appliances, countertops, and sinks. Check for expired items in the fridge and pantry.
  • Office Equipment: Clean computer screens, keyboards, and other office equipment. Disinfect shared equipment such as copiers and fax machines.
  • Meeting Rooms: Ensure meeting rooms are clean and tidy, with whiteboards and presentation equipment in working order.

Weekly cleaning duties help maintain the overall cleanliness and orderliness of the workspace, ensuring a pleasant environment for both employees and clients.

Monthly Cleaning Tasks

Avoiding Accumulated Grime and Dirt

Monthly cleaning duties address areas that may not require daily or weekly attention but can accumulate dirt and grime over time. These tasks include:

  • Carpet Cleaning: Schedule professional carpet cleaning to remove deep-seated dirt and stains.
  • Upholstery Cleaning: Clean and disinfect office furniture and upholstery to extend their lifespan and maintain a fresh appearance.
  • Air Vent Cleaning: Dust and clean air vents and ducts to improve indoor air quality and prevent allergen buildup.
  • Lighting Fixture Care: Remove and clean light fixtures to ensure optimal illumination and reduce fire hazards caused by dust accumulation.
  • High-Pressure Cleaning: If applicable, power wash building exteriors, sidewalks, and parking areas to remove built-up dirt and grime.

Quarterly Cleaning Tasks

Thorough Cleaning for Long-Term Maintenance

Seasonal cleaning duties involve more intensive cleaning efforts to address areas that are often overlooked. These tasks include:

  • Floor Surface Stripping and Wax Application: Strip and reapply wax to hard floors to maintain their appearance and durability.
  • Carpet Shampooing: Deep-clean carpets to remove embedded dirt and stains, extending their lifespan.
  • Window Frame and Ledge Washing: Clean window frames, sills, and tracks to prevent dirt buildup and ensure proper window functionality.
  • Ceiling and High Surface Cleaning: Reach and clean high-up areas, including light fixtures, vents, and ceiling fans.
  • Appliance Maintenance: Inspect and clean HVAC systems and appliances to ensure they operate efficiently.

Seasonal cleaning duties provide a comprehensive approach to maintaining the cleanliness and functionality of your commercial space. They also help identify and address potential maintenance issues before they become major problems.

Yearly Cleaning Duties

Addressing Yearly Maintenance Needs

Yearly cleaning duties are essential for addressing maintenance needs that may arise over time. These tasks are typically more extensive and may require specialized equipment or services. Key annual cleaning tasks include:

  • Exterior Building Cleaning: Pressure wash the exterior of the building to remove dirt, grime, and mold growth.
  • Roof Inspection and Cleaning: Inspect the roof for damage and clean gutters and downspouts to prevent water damage.
  • Parking Lot Maintenance: Repair cracks and potholes in the parking lot and re-stripe parking spaces as needed.
  • Comprehensive Office Cleaning: Perform a comprehensive deep cleaning of the entire workspace, including walls, ceilings, and all surfaces.
  • Carpet Replacement: Evaluate the condition of carpets and consider replacement if they are beyond cleaning and repair.

Yearly cleaning tasks are essential for maintaining the structural design integrity and visual appeal of your commercial site. They also supply an chance to examine the need for any restorations or improvements.
